A credible offer evidences sugar on a certificate of analysis: grade and variety, moisture content, foreign-matter percentage, shelf life, and the microbial and heavy-metal limits the category attracts, against accredited laboratory methods. A full specification against the buyer's note and current certificates carry more weight than price alone at first contact. Quality and quantity are normally established by an independent inspector such as SGS, Bureau Veritas or Intertek, with sample drawing and loading supervision at the export port. Sugar moves as food-grade bulk or palletized cargo, so the offer should name the packing format, the load port, lead time and the available quantity, rather than vague availability claims. Trade terms most often negotiated are FOB at the supplier's export port and CIF or CFR to the buyer's port, here Ctg, Bangladesh; under CIF the seller arranges freight and marine insurance to the discharge port. Confirm Incoterms 2020 so the point of risk transfer is unambiguous. Payment is commonly an irrevocable letter of credit at sight or T/T with a partial advance against shipping documents, which matches the instrument this buyer has specified. What HS code applies to sugar?

Wholesale sugar is classified under a specific HS heading that sets the duty and documentary regime in the destination market. Confirm the exact ten-digit national tariff line with a licensed customs broker before shipment, and keep that code identical across the commercial invoice, packing list, and certificate of origin so the consignment clears in one pass.

Which Incoterms and payment methods are standard in sugar trade?

Sugar usually moves FOB at the export port or CIF to the buyer's port, quoted on Incoterms 2020 to fix the point of risk transfer. Payment is commonly an irrevocable letter of credit at sight, a telegraphic transfer with a partial advance against shipping documents, or platform-mediated escrow on a first order.
